Etymology

Inherited from Old Ruthenian мѣрило (měrilo), from Old East Slavic мѣрило (měrilo), from Proto-Slavic *měridlo. By surface analysis, мі́рити (míryty) +‎ -ло (-lo). Compare Russian мери́ло (merílo).

Noun

міри́ло (mirýlon inan (genitive міри́ла, nominative plural міри́ла, genitive plural міри́л)

  1. measure (that which measures)
  2. (by extension) criterion, measure, yardstick (a standard against which something can be compared or judged)
    Synonym: крите́рій m (krytérij)
  3. scale (ratio of depicted distance to actual distance)
    Synonym: масшта́б m (masštáb)
